友情提示:本站提供全國400多所高等院校招收碩士、博士研究生入學考試歷年考研真題、考博真題、答案,部分學校更新至2012年,2013年;均提供收費下載。 下載流程: 考研真題 點擊“考研試卷””下載; 考博真題 點擊“考博試卷庫” 下載
1 《計算機軟件課程設計》課程設計大綱 1.目的要求 在教師指導下,學生根據選定的課題,綜合運用所學程序設計的知識,完成問題分析、模 塊設計、代碼編寫、程序調試和運行等訓練任務。 通過課程設計,初步鍛煉運用所學基礎知識解決實際問題的能力,掌握軟件開發的基本過 程和基本方法以及良好的編程風格,培養在軟件開發中相互合作的團隊意識。 2.設計內容 (1)設計過程 課程設計分為以下五個階段進行,其中分析設計和編程調試各占 40%左右的工作量: 1) 選題:可以一個人獨立完成一個課題,也可以 2~3 人組成一個設計小組合作完成一 個課題,但同一個課題選題人數不得超過 10 人。 2) 分析設計:課題選定后,收集相關資料,對系統需求進行分析,設計功能模塊,寫 出函數原型。 3) 編程調試:根據函數原型及功能,設計相應算法,填寫程序代碼,并上機調試和測 試,排除程序語法和邏輯錯誤,直至運行通過。 4) 撰寫課程設計報告:按要求撰寫出完整規范的課程設計報告并打印。報告中的模塊 圖、流程圖要標注清楚,語句要通順不能有錯別字。 5) 考核:指導教師根據課程設計結果進行檢查、提問,最后給定成績。 (2)設計選題 以下是部分課程設計的選題,可以根據實際情況在此基礎上進行選題的擴充或刪減。 題目 1:通訊錄管理系統 1) 每條記錄包括:學號、姓名、專業、家庭住址、聯系電話; 2) 能夠實現添加、刪除、修改功能; 3) 能夠實現按學號、姓名、專業等內容進行查找。 題目 2:學生成績管理系統 1) 每條記錄包括:學號、姓名、專業和 5 門課程的成績; 2) 能夠實現添加、刪除、修改功能; 3) 能夠計算某學生的總分和平均分; 4) 能按照總分排序輸出。 題目 3:計算器軟件 1) 能夠實現加減乘除功能; 2) 要求單字符輸入,即輸入的數字或符號不需要按回車鍵; 3) 具有一定的容錯能力; 4) 按回車鍵或等號鍵則顯示計算結果。 題目 4:字符串處理 1) 從鍵盤輸入一個英文句子并保存在字符數組中; 2) 能刪除多余的空格:單詞之間只留一個空格,句子前后無空格; 3) 能統計某單詞出現的頻度; 4) 能替換某個單詞。 總學時:1 周 學分:1
免責聲明:本文系轉載自網絡,如有侵犯,請聯系我們立即刪除,另:本文僅代表作者個人觀點,與本網站無關。其原創性以及文中陳述文字和內容未經本站證實,對本文以及其中全部或者部分內容、文字的真實性、完整性、及時性本站不作任何保證或承諾,請讀者僅作參考,并請自行核實相關內容。
|